Position Summary::

Rowan-Cabarrus Community College is seeking Computer Information Technology Tutors. Applicants should be proficient in Microsoft Office, as well as basic computer programming and logic, including Java, Python, and C++. Professional tutors must be knowledgeable in their field and have a strong academic background in their subject area. Peer tutors must have taken advanced courses in their field, earning no lower than a B and have an overall GPA of at least 3.0. Peer tutors are also required to supply at least two instructor references. The Tutoring Center is open Monday-Thursday 9 a.m. – 6 p.m. and Friday 9 a.m. – 1 p.m. Hours will vary within this schedule. Tutors could be assigned to South Campus, North Campus, or CBTC, depending upon need and availability. This position is for North Campus in Salisbury, NC.

This position is classified as part‑time temporary, and no minimum number of hours is guaranteed. Weekly hours may vary throughout the year based on operational needs and department demand. Part‑time roles in this department are hired for in‑person support, and therefore are not eligible to work remotely, including, but not limited to, during department closures, college closures, or virtual learning days.

Required Education/Experience::
  • Professional Tutor: Degree in computer information, computer science or a closely-related field
  • Peer Tutor: High School Diploma or equivalent, an overall GPA of 3.0 with grades in the tutoring area no lower than a B, a minimum of 12 credit hours and at least two instructor referrals
